Output 43f628d2ce9410293c7c20d6bfcd1a7fb06f3235a5406a826e93ec87b53c8677:7

value
19430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4e3880616997c7d3ac81915f77a5a730822321 OP_EQUAL
address
3BqYdhxpqW2Hd8DBoS4inPzpcYMb9fN4kg
transaction
43f628d2ce9410293c7c20d6bfcd1a7fb06f3235a5406a826e93ec87b53c8677
spent
true